Summary
Don Martin NIII is a single-origin coffee from Costa Rica's Tarrazú region, produced by Don Martin Ureña on his family-run farm at 2000 meters elevation. The coffee is a Red Catuaí variety processed using the 777 Fermentation method – a natural process involving anaerobic fermentation in stainless steel tanks followed by controlled aerobic fermentation, then sun drying on raised beds for up to three weeks. The flavor profile includes notes of milk chocolate, strawberry milkshake, and macadamia. This coffee is roasted as a filter roast to highlight acidity and sweetness.
